hi a friend of mine is selling a cagiva mito that i want, i no that there basically the best and most sort after 125cc, but does anyone no anything about them common faults, possible problems ECT.

The wiring can be a nightmare mate, im going to convert mine to daytime mot (no need for indicators lights etc) as its a pain when it starts playing up. Anything more than an aftermarket exhaust and jetting and these things can get seriously unreliable lol. Typical italian two stroke tbh. But when there working great theres nothing else like them:d .

Like all italian bike.

The wiring is sh!t

The Chrome and finish is sh!t

The engines are fragile

They go well, but oil pumps arent the best.

And most have been owned by a 17yr old, who just rides and doesnt maintain.

Lookout for worn bearings, especially headstock (circa £80 for bearings)

And run it on decent oil.

You can rebuild one yourself for £400, or get it done for circa £1000
